What is ADHD?

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der with a history of inattention or hyperactivity impulsivity. It’s not just “being naughty” or “lacking willpower”, ADHD is actually a neurologic disorder that is characterized by a difference in the way dopamine and norepinephrine are regulated in the brain.

ADHD presents in three main subtypes:

Predominantly Inattentive (ADHD-I): Problems with attention, forgetfulness, easily distracted — more often seen in girls.

Predominantly Hyperactive-Impulsive (ADHD-HI): Excessive movement, making hasty decisions, difficulty waiting or sitting still.

Combined (ADHD-C): The most common type which includes the combined symptoms of both subtypes.

Defining the ADHD Subtype is one of the key initial steps for creating the best treatment plan for ADHD in Dubai.

Signs and Symptoms of ADHD

ADHD symptoms in children

— Frequently losing school supplies, forgetting homework, or missing instructions

— Difficulty staying seated or waiting their turn

— Talking excessively or interrupting conversations

— Inability to complete tasks that require sustained mental effort

— Angry outbursts and low tolerance of frustration

— Lacks of awareness of time – regularly late or underestimate time needed for tasks

ADHD symptoms in adults

Chronic disorganisation and poor time management skills

— Excessive consumption, choices or relationship actions

— Difficulty with focus, concentration, or attention span; or an inability to sustain attention on a task

— Low self-esteem as a result of years of underachievement

— Difficulty listening to the phone or following instructions through phone conversations or meetings

— Problems with relationships because of forgetfulness or emotional regulation issues

How We Diagnose ADHD in Dubai

The ADHD assessment is usually conducted in Dubai at Meer Clinic and will include the following:

  1. Clinical interview: Thorough interview with our psychiatrist of developmental history, school/work history, family history and current problems.
  2. Standardised rating scales: The severity of symptoms is measured using validated rating scales such as the Conners Rating Scales, the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) and the ADHD Rating Scale-5 (ASRS).
  3. Collateral Information: Where applicable and with parent or teacher consent, we seek feedback from teachers, parents or partners to complete the picture.
  4. Assessment of rule out: Special attention is given to the presence of other conditions that can present with overlapping symptoms or result from ADHD (anxiety, depression, learning disorders, sleep disorders).
  5. Thorough feedback session: You get a thorough description of the results, a written diagnostic report and an individual treatment plan.

The Principles of Behavioural Therapy for ADHD

For children, behavioural therapy is considered a gold standard, nonmedication treatment for ADHD. Our therapists support the child in developing self-regulation, organisation strategies and emotional regulation. Structured reward systems, token economies and skill-building exercises are used during sessions to gradually change behaviour patterns.

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T) is a treatment for ADHD

CBT is particularly effective for children and young people with ADHD. It targets the negative thought patterns and avoidance behaviors that build up over the course of a year or years of untreated ADHD — including procrastination, perfectionism, and lack of self-worth. Clients learn to implement coping skills when it comes to time management, planning, and emotional management.

ADHD Management of Medications in Dubai

Medication, when appropriate, can very effectively decrease primary att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) symptoms. The consultant psychiatrists who work here have experience in using stimulant drugs (for example, methylphenidate) as well as in non-stimulant drugs and can prescribe and monitor these as recommended by the Dubai Health Authority (DHA) in UAE. Follow-up visits are regularly carried out to check for effectiveness, side effects and dose adjustments, if required.
